A review after reading
I stayed up late last night and started watching it. I thought it was really good at first. Then I started to stretch my legs in the second story. After reading the latest chapter, I felt that I still had more to say than I wanted to and it felt a bit inconsistent. I couldn't tell what was wrong, so I came to the book review area. After reading other people's comments, I probably understood the reason. Although this old man's words are a bit radical, he is generally right. At least what I like to see is when the game is ready and released, the players scream in fear, how popular the game is, and the excitement of the protagonist experiencing a ghost story. In other words, in a novel, the protagonist has experiences, growth, and daily life. There are primary and secondary parts. It should be clearly distinguished, which parts should be written in detail and which ones should be omitted. According to my experience of watching videos posted by up hosts and doing book reviews on Bilibili: The "experience" of the protagonist is a "contradiction" created in the story line (just like a traditional online novel, where the protagonist encounters a villain who is not eye-catching and has a quarrel with him). Firstly, it is used to attract readers and gather attention; secondly, it is the starting point of a short story, leading to the "harvest" that follows. The growth of the protagonist is the "gain" of the protagonist in the story line (that is, the pretentious slap in the face in traditional online novels, or the treasure obtained after defeating monsters), which is a "cooling point" that makes readers feel happy. As for the daily life of the protagonist, it is an "embellishment" interspersed in the story line. The first thing that attracted me to this novel was the thrilling way the protagonist answered questions in the dormitory. The second thing was that the game was highly praised by players after it was released. In this regard, the author arranged it well at the beginning. The protagonist's dormitory answer is a "contradiction", using a thrilling ghost story to attract readers' attention and lead to the game below. The popularity of the game is a"harvest", which is the exciting point of the story. To be more specific, it is how the players are scared, how they boast that the game is fun, how they benefit others from the game, and then the game sells well. As for the daily life in the middle, as well as the process of being discovered step by step before the game became popular, they are just embellishment, which has three functions: 1. It is a foreshadowing for the excitement, just like wanting to be excited before suppressing it, to whet the appetite first, but the ultimate goal is to gain interest... 2. It is a lead that intersperses the plot to make the story more fluent. 3. After a large section of thrilling (Contradiction), a small amount of embellishment is needed to allow readers to calm down. And after the big wave of excitement arrives, the reader also needs to be slowed down to facilitate the follow-up. ——The principle is the same as after eating big fish and meat, you always have some dessert to relieve your tiredness. Explanation on Chapter 53
This chapter has received criticism from many book friends, mainly focusing on the sudden ending of the plot and the lack of description of the situation after the release of the game, the reactions of players, etc. Here I want to explain. The main reason for the current situation is that the subway story line was too spread out in the past. When I was writing, I was always worried about being harmed and being labeled as alluding to reality. In fact, I have no intention of doing so at all. All plots are fictional. For this reason, I deleted chapters with tens of thousands of words, just to speed up the passage of this plot and start the next story. That's why the rhythm was chaotic and the ending was hasty. But there is no other way, because I am afraid of violating the review standards, and I don't want a book that I have worked hard on to be censored, so I can only do this. The following stories will never contain plots that are closely related to reality. That's how it is when writing about an urban setting. There are dangers everywhere, so you have to be careful. The subsequent dungeons will enter a normal rhythm. After the strange events are made into a game, there will be no shortage of player reactions. 302 Studio continues to grow and develop and is the main line of the novel, and this will not change. The occurrence of various strange events are interrelated and form the dark thread of the novel. I'm sorry that this chapter has brought you a bad reading experience. I hope that in future chapters, I can bring you reading pleasure again. Thank you all for subscribing. Thank you everyone for listening to my nonsense. Bow and step back.
